101 Exposure Lamp ErrorAt trigger on, the lamp was not detected on(کپی ایران ) • Exposure lamp defective• Lamp regulator defective• Lamp regulator harness damaged, disconnected• Dirty standard white plate• Scanner mirror dirty or out of position• Lens dirty, out of position• SBU board defective120 Scanner home position error 1The scanner HP sensor does not detect the on condition during initialization or copying(کپی ایران ) • BCU, SDRB (Scanner Driver Board) defective• Scanner motor defective• Harness between BCU, SDRB, scanner motor disconnected(کپی ایران )• Scanner HP sensor defective(کپی ایران )• Harness between scanner HP sensor and BCU disconnected(کپی ایران )• Scanner wire, timing belt, pulley, carriage installed incorrectly(کپی ایران )121 Scanner home position error 2The scanner HP sensor does not detect the off condition during initialization or copying(کپی ایران ) • BCU, SDRB (Scanner Driver Board) defective• Scanner motor defective• Harness between BCU, SDRB, scanner motor disconnected• Scanner HP sensor defective• Harness between scanner HP sensor and BCU disconnected• Scanner wire, timing belt, pulley, carriage installed incorrectly(کپی ایران )122 Scanner home position error 3The scanner home position sensor does not detect the on condition during original scanning(کپی ایران ) • BCU, SDRB (Scanner Driver Board) defective• Scanner motor defective• Harness between BCU, SDRB, scanner motor disconnected• Scanner HP sensor defective• Harness between scanner HP sensor and BCU disconnected• Scanner wire, timing belt, pulley, carriage installed incorrectly123 Scanner home position error 4The scanner home position sensor does not detect the off condition during original scanning(کپی ایران ) • BCU, SDRB (Scanner Driver Board) defective• Scanner motor defective• Harness between BCU, SDRB, scanner motor disconnected• Scanner HP sensor defective• Harness between scanner HP sensor and BCU disconnected• Scanner wire, timing belt, pulley, carriage installed incorrectly(کپی ایران )143 SBU auto adjust errorAutomatic adjustment of the SBU fails when the machine is switched on(کپی ایران ) • Exposure lamp defective• Exposure lamp regulator defective• Harness between exposure lamp and lamp regulator is disconnected• White plate installed incorrectly or is dirty• Scanning mirrors of the exposure unit are dirty or out of position• SBU board defective• VIB board defective(کپی ایران )• Harness between SBU, VIB disconnected• Harness between VIB, BCU disconnected144 SBU transmission errorAfter the SBU switches on, the BCU detects one of the following conditions on the SBU:• 1 s after power on, the SYDI signal does not go high, even after 1 retry(کپی ایران )• 1 s after power on, the SYDI signal goes high, but the SBU ID could not be read after 3 attempts(کپی ایران ) • SBU defective• VIB defective• Harness (40-pin shielded) between the SBU, VIB is disconnected• Harness (shielded cable) between the VIB, BCU is disconnected165 Copy data security unit error B828The copy data security option is installed by not operating correctly(کپی ایران ) • Copy data security card corrupted• The board is not installed or the board is defective• IPU board defective181 CIS lamp abnormalAfter the CIS lamp trigger goes on, the CIS lamp is not detected on(کپی ایران ) Detecting the lamp on or off determines the peak white level value for shading correction(کپی ایران ) (If the peak level is determined to be below a certain level, the CIS lamp is judged to be off(کپی ایران )) • CIS lamp defective• CIS power supply board defective• CIS lamp regulator defective• Harness between lamp and lamp regulator is disconnected(کپی ایران )• Harness between CIS, ADF is disconnected• CIS exposure glass dirty(کپی ایران )• White roller dirty or installed incorrectly• CIS unit defective183 CIS auto adjust errorAutomatic adjustment of the CIS unit failed(کپی ایران ) • CIS unit defective• CIS exposure glass dirty• White roller dirty or installed incorrectly184 CIS transmission errorWhen the CIS is powered on, the ADF detects one of the following abnormal conditions on the CIS unit: • The SOUT signal does not go high within 1 s after power on(کپی ایران ) • The SOUT signal goes high within 1 s after power on, but the SBU ID cannot be read after 3 attempts(کپی ایران ) • CIS unit defective • Harness between the CIS, ADF is disconnected202 Polygon mirror motor error 1: Timeout at ONThe polygon mirror motor unit did not enter “Ready” status within 20 sec(کپی ایران ) after the motor was turned on, or within 20 sec(کپی ایران ) after the speed of rotation was changed(کپی ایران ) • The polygon mirror motor PCB connector is loose, broken, or defective • Polygon mirror motor PCB defective • Polygon mirror motor defective • IPU defective203 Polygon mirror motor error 2: Timeout at OFFThe polygon mirror motor did not leave “Ready” within 3 sec(کپی ایران ) after the motor was switched off(کپی ایران ) (The XSCRDY signal did not go HIGH (inactive) within 3 sec(کپی ایران )) • The polygon mirror motor PCB connector is loose, broken, or defective• Polygon mirror motor PCB defective • Polygon mirror motor defective • IPU defective204 Polygon mirror motor error 3: XSCRDY signal errorThe polygon mirror motor “Ready” signal went inactive (HIGH) while the motor was operating at normal speed, even though the motor was neither switched off nor was there a request for a change in speed(کپی ایران ) • Electrical oise interference on the line with the motor signals • Polygon mirror motor PCB connector loose, broken, defective • Polygon mirror motor PCB defective • Polygon mirror motor defective205 Polygon mirror motor error 4: Unstable timeoutThe “Ready” signal (XSCRDY) was detected as unstable for more than 20 sec(کپی ایران ) while the polygon mirror motor was operating at normal speed(کپی ایران ) • Electrical noise on the line with the motor signals • Polygon mirror motor PCB connector loose, broken, defective • Polygon mirror motor PCB defective • IPU defective220 Laser synchronization detection errorThe 1st laser synchronization detection unit could not detect the line synchronization signal (DETP0) within 500 ms while the polygon mirror motor was operating at normal speed(کپی ایران ) Note: The unit polls for the signal every 50 ms(کپی ایران ) This SC is issued after the 10th attempt fails to detect the signal(کپی ایران ) • Laser synchronization board connector loose, broken, defective • Laser synchronization detection board is not installed correctly (out of alignment) • Laser synchronization board defective • IPU defective300 Charge corona output errorThe feedback voltage from the charge corona unit is detected too high 9 times • Charge corona power pack defective • Charge corona harness disconnected • Poor charge corona unit connection303 Charge corona grid leakWhen the high voltage is output to the corona grid, feedback voltage exceeds the prescribed value 9 times(کپی ایران ) • Charge corona power pack defective • Charge corona harness disconnected • Poor charge corona unit connection304 Charge grid circuit openWhen high voltage goes to the corona grid, feedback voltage is more than the set value 9 times(کپی ایران ) This feedback voltage is used to update PWM for output control(کپی ایران ) • Charge corona unit defective or disconnected • Charge corona harness defective • Charge corona power pack is defective(کپی ایران )305 Charge corona wire cleaner error 1The charge cleaner pad does not arrive at the home position: • Motor locked within 4 s after switching on, or does not lock within 30 s(کپی ایران ) • Motor locked within 10 s after reversing, or does not lock within 30 s(کپی ایران ) • Charge corona wire cleaner motor defective • Motor driver defective306 Charge corona wire cleaner error 2Charge coronal motor is disconnected(کپی ایران ) (The current at the charge corona motor is detected less than 83 mA(کپی ایران )) • Charge corona wire cleaner motor connector is defective, connected310 Potential sensor calibration error 1During drum potential sensor calibration, the drum potential sensor output voltage does not meet specification when test voltages (– 100V, –800V) are applied to the drum(کپی ایران ) • Potential sensor defective• Potential sensor harness disconnected • Potential sensor connector defective or disconnected • IOB defective • OPC connector defective • Development power pack defecti311 Potential sensor calibration error 2During drum potential sensor calibration, the drum potential sensor output voltage does not meet specification when test voltages (– 100V, –800V) are applied to the drum(کپی ایران ) • Potential sensor defective • Potential sensor harness disconnected • Potential sensor connector defective or disconnected • IOB defective • OPC connector defective • Development power pack defective312 Potential sensor calibration error 3During drum potential sensor calibration when adjusting the drum potential (VD), the drum potential sensor detects VD higher than VG (grid voltage)(کپی ایران ) -or- When adjusting VD (drum surface potential of black areas after exposure), even after 5 adjustments of VG (charge corona grid potential), VD could not be set in the target range (– 800±10 + VL + 130V) • Potential sensor defective • Potential sensor harness disconnected • Potential sensor connector defective or disconnected • IOB defective • OPC connector defective • Development power pack defective • Charge corona unit worn out, dirty314 Potential sensor calibration error 4During drum potential sensor calibration when adjusting the drum potential (VH) for LD power adjustment, the first time the VH pattern is made, the drum potential sensor detects that VH is more than 500V: VH > |–500 + VL + 130| V • Potential sensor defective • Potential sensor harness disconnected • Potential sensor connector defective or disconnected • IOB defective • OPC connector defective • LD defective315 Potential sensor calibration error 5During drum potential sensor calibration, when –100V is applied to the drum, the output value is out of the prescribed range • Potential sensor defective • Potential sensor harness disconnected • Potential sensor connector defective or disconnected• IOB defective • OPC connector defective • Development power pack defectiv316 Potential sensor calibration error 6During drum potential sensor calibration, when –800V is applied to the drum, the output value is out of the prescribed range(کپی ایران ) • Potential sensor defective • Potential sensor harness disconnected • Potential sensor connector defective or disconnected • IOB defective • OPC connector defective • Development power pack defective317 Potential sensor calibration error 7During drum potential sensor calibration, when VL is adjusted, the pattern surface potential VL pattern is not within range 0V ~ –400V(کپی ایران ) (VL is the potential after exposing a white pattern(کپی ایران )) • Potential sensor defective • Potential sensor harness disconnected • Potential sensor connector defective or disconnected • IOB defective • OPC connector defective • Charge corona power pack defective • Development power pack defective321 F-GATE errorThe laser writing signal (F-GATE) for the IPU does not go LOW within 60 s(کپی ایران ) • BICU board defective • PCI bus between controller board, BICU board defective322 Laser synchronization detector errorAfter the polygon motor reaches standard rotation speed and the LD unit fires for 500 ms, the laser synchronization detector does not generate a signal • Harness between detector and I/F disconnected or damaged • Detector is installed incorrectly • Detector board is defective • IPU board defective335 Polygon mirror motor error 1The ready signal does not go low within 20 s after the polygon mirror motor turns on or changes speed(کپی ایران ) • Harness between I/F and polygon motor disconnected or defective • Polygon motor or polygon motor driver defective • IPU board defective336 Polygon mirror motor error 2The ready signal does not go high within 20 s after the polygonal mirror motor turns off(کپی ایران ) • Harness between I/F and polygon motor disconnected or defective • Polygon motor or polygon motor driver defective • IPU board defective337 Polygonal mirror motor error 3The XSCRDY signal goes high while the polygon mirror motor turns on, even though there was no request to either turn off the motor or change the motor speed(کپی ایران ) • Noise on the line where the polygon ready signal (XSCRDY) is transmitted(کپی ایران ) • Harness between the polygon motor and I/F disconnected or defective(کپی ایران ) • Polygon motor or polygon motor driver defective338 Polygonal mirror motor error 4While the polygon motor is rotating, the XSCRDY signal goes high during exposure • Noise on the linef where the polygon ready signal (XSCRDY) is transmitted(کپی ایران ) • Harness between the polygon motor and I/F disconnected or defective(کپی ایران ) • Polygon motor or polygon motor driver defective • IPU board defective340 TD sensor output errorTD sensor output voltage (Vt), measured during each copy cycle, is detected 10 times at one of the following levels: Vt = 0(کپی ایران )5 volts or lower Vt = 4(کپی ایران )0 volts or higher • TD sensor defective • TD sensor harness disconnected • TD sensor connector disconnected or defective • IOB defective • Toner bottle motor defective Note: When the TD sensor is defective, the toner supply is controlled using pixel count and the ID sensor(کپی ایران )341 TD sensor adjustment error 1During the TD sensor auto adjustment, the TD sensor output voltage (Vt) is 2(کپی ایران )5 volts or higher even though the control voltage is set to the minimum value (PWM = 0)(کپی ایران ) When this error occurs, SP2-906-1 reads 0(کپی ایران )00V(کپی ایران ) Note: This SC is released only after correct adjustment of the TD sensor has been achieved(کپی ایران ) Switching the machine off and on will cancel the SC display, but does not release ID sensor toner supply(کپی ایران ) • TD sensor defective • TD sensor harness disconnected • TD sensor connector disconnected or defective • IOB defective • Toner bottle motor defective Note: When the TD sensor is defective, the toner supply is controlled using pixel count and the ID sensor(کپی ایران )342 TD sensor adjustment error 2During the TD sensor auto adjustment, the TD sensor output voltage (Vt) does not enter the target range (3(کپی ایران )0 ± 0(کپی ایران )1V) within 20 s(کپی ایران ) When this error occurs, the display of SP2-906-1 reads 0(کپی ایران )00V(کپی ایران ) Note: This SC is released only after correct adjustment of the TD sensor has been achieved(کپی ایران ) Switching the machine off and on will cancel the SC display, but does not release ID sensor toner supply(کپی ایران ) • TD sensor defective • TD sensor harness disconnected • TD sensor connector disconnected or defective • IOB defective345 Development output abnormalThe high voltage applied to the development unit is detected 10 times higher than the upper limit (45%) of PWM(کپی ایران ) • Development power pack defective • Development bias leak due to poor connection, defective connector350 ID sensor error 1One of the following ID sensor output voltages was detected twice consecutively when checking the ID sensor pattern(کپی ایران ) Vsp (کپی ایران ) 2(کپی ایران )5V Vsg < 2(کپی ایران )5 Vsp = 0V Vsg = 0 • ID sensor defective• ID sensor harness disconnected• ID sensor connector defective• IOB defective• ID sensor pattern not written correctly• Incorrect image density• Charge power pack defective• ID sensor dirty351 ID sensor error 2The ID sensor output voltage is 5(کپی ایران )0V and the PWM signal input to the ID sensor is 0 when checking the ID sensor pattern(کپی ایران ) • ID sensor defective • ID sensor harness disconnected • ID sensor connector defective • IOB defective • ID sensor pattern not written correctly • Incorrect image density • Charge power pack defective • ID sensor dirty352 ID sensor error 3For 2 s during the ID sensor pattern check, the ID sensor pattern edge voltage is not 2(کپی ایران )5V or the pattern edge is not detected within 800 ms(کپی ایران ) • ID sensor defective• ID sensor harness disconnected• ID sensor connector defective• IOB defective• ID sensor pattern not written correctly• Incorrect image density• Charge power pack defective• ID sensor dirty353 ID sensor error 4One of the following ID sensor output voltages is detected at ID sensor initialization(کپی ایران ) (کپی ایران ) Vsg < 4(کپی ایران )0V when the maximum PWM input (255) is applied to the ID sensor(کپی ایران ) (کپی ایران ) Vsg (کپی ایران ) 4(کپی ایران )0V when the minimum PWM input (0) is applied to the ID sensor(کپی ایران ) • ID sensor defective• ID sensor harness disconnected• ID sensor connector defective• IOB defective• ID sensor pattern not written correctly• Incorrect image density• Charge power pack defective• ID sensor dirty354 ID sensor error 5Vsg falls out of the adjustment target (4(کپی ایران )0 ± 0(کپی ایران )2V) during Vsg checking • ID sensor defective• ID sensor harness disconnected• ID sensor connector defective• IOB defective• ID sensor pattern not written correctly• Incorrect image density• Charge power pack defective• ID sensor dirty355 ID sensor error 6The Vp value, which measures the reflectivity of the ID sensor pattern, was not in the range of –70V to –400V(کپی ایران ) • Potential sensor defective• Potential sensor harness defective• Potential sensor disconnected• IOB defective• OPC unit connector defective• Charge corona power pack defective• Charge corona wire dirty, broken401 Transfer output abnormalWhen the transfer is output, the feedback voltage remains higher than 4V for 60 ms(کپی ایران ) • Transfer power pack defective • Transfer current terminal, transfer power pack disconnected, damaged connector402 Transfer output abnormal release detectionWhen the transfer is output, there is hardly any feedback voltage within 60 ms even with application of 24% PWM(کپی ایران ) • Transfer power pack defective • Transfer unit harness disconnected • Transfer connector loose, defective430 Quenching lamp errorAt the completion of auto process control initialization, the potential of the drum surface detected by the potential sensor is more than –400V, the prescribed value(کپی ایران ) • Quenching lamp defective• Quenching lamp harness disconnected• Quenching lamp connector loose,defective440 Main motor lockThe main motor lock signal remains low for 2 seconds while the main motor is on(کپی ایران ) • Drive mechanism overloaded• Motor driver board defective441 Development motor lockThe development motor lock signal remains high for 2 seconds while the development motor is on(کپی ایران ) • Drive mechanism overloaded due to toner clumping in the wasted toner path • Motor driver board defective490 Main fan errorThe main fan motor lock signal goes high for 5 s while the fan is on(کپی ایران ) • Fan motor overloaded due to obstruction• Fan connector disconnected495 Toner recycling unit errorEncoder pulse does not change for 3 s after the main motor switches on(کپی ایران ) • Waste toner transport has stopped due to motor overload • Toner end sensor detective, disconnected496 Toner collection bottle errorThe toner collection bottle set switch remains off when the front door is closed(کپی ایران ) • No toner collection bottle set • Poor connection of the switch connector497 Toner collection motor errorThe toner collection motor connector set signal remains off for 1 s(کپی ایران ) • Toner pump motor defective • Motor connector loose, disconnected501 Tray 1 lift malfunction• The lift sensor is not activated within 10 seconds after the tray lift motor starts lifting the bottom plate(کپی ایران ) • When the tray lowers, the tray lift sensor does not go off within 1(کپی ایران )5 sec(کپی ایران ) • Tray overload detected when the tray is set(کپی ایران ) • The lower limit sensor of the LCT does not detect the lower limit within 10 sec(کپی ایران ) • Tray lift motor defective, disconnected • Paper or other obstacle trapped between tray and motor • Pick-up solenoid disconnected, blocked by an obstacle • Too much paper loaded in tray Note (B246) • At first, the machine displays a message asking the operator to reset the tray(کپی ایران ) • This SC will not display until the operator has pulled the tray out and pushed it in 3 times(کپی ایران ) • If the operator cycles the machine off/on before the 3rd opening and closing of the tray, the 3-count is reset(کپی ایران )502 Tray 2 lift malfunction• The lift sensor is not activated within 10 seconds after the tray lift motor starts lifting the bottom plate(کپی ایران ) • When the tray lowers, the tray lift sensor does not go off within 1(کپی ایران )5 sec(کپی ایران ) • Tray overload detected when the tray is set(کپی ایران ) • Tray lift motor defective or disconnected • Paper or other obstacle trapped between tray and motor • Pick-up solenoid disconnected or blocked by an obstacle • Too much paper loaded in tray Note (B246) • At first, the machine displays a message asking the operator to reset the tray(کپی ایران ) • This SC will not display until the operator has pulled the tray out and pushed it in 3 times(کپی ایران ) • If the operator cycles the machine off/on before the 3rd opening and closing of the tray, the 3-count is reset(کپی ایران )503 Tray 3 lift malfunction• The lift sensor is not activated within 10 seconds after the tray lift motor starts lifting the bottom plate(کپی ایران ) • When the tray lowers, the tray lift sensor does not go off within 1(کپی ایران )5 sec(کپی ایران ) • Tray overload detected when the tray is set(کپی ایران ) • Tray lift motor defective or disconnected • Paper or other obstacle trapped between tray and motor • Pick-up solenoid disconnected or blocked by an obstacle • Too much paper loaded in tray Note (B246) • At first, the machine displays a message asking the operator to reset the tray(کپی ایران ) • This SC will not display until the operator has pulled the tray out and pushed it in 3 times(کپی ایران ) • If the operator cycles the machine off/on before the 3rd opening and closing of the tray, the 3-count is reset(کپی ایران )504 Tray 4 lift malfunction• The lift sensor is not activated within 10 seconds after the tray lift motor starts lifting the bottom plate(کپی ایران ) • When the tray lowers, the tray lift sensor does not go off within 1(کپی ایران )5 sec(کپی ایران ) • Tray overload detected when the tray is set • Tray lift motor defective or disconnected • Paper or other obstacle trapped between tray and motor • Pick-up solenoid disconnected or blocked by an obstacle • Too much paper loaded in tray Note (B246) • At first, the machine displays a message asking the operator to reset the tray(کپی ایران ) • This SC will not display until the operator has pulled the tray out and pushed it in 3 times(کپی ایران ) • If the operator cycles the machine off/on before the 3rd opening and closing of the tray, the 3-count is reset(کپی ایران )507 LCT feed motor malfunctionOne of the following conditions is detected: • The LD signal from the feed motor is detected abnormal for 50 ms after the motor switches on(کپی ایران ) • At power on, the motor is detected loose or disconnected • Feed motor defective • Feed motor connector disconnected • Obstacle interfering with mechanical movement of motor(کپی ایران )510 LCT tray malfunctionOne of the following conditions is detected: • When the bottom plate is lifted, the upper limit sensor does not come on for 18 s(کپی ایران ) • When the bottom plate is lowered, the lower limit sensor does not come on for 18 s(کپی ایران ) • After lift begins, the upper limit sensor does not switch on before the pick-up solenoid switches on(کپی ایران ) • The paper end sensor switches on during lift and the upper limit sensor does not switch on for 2(کپی ایران )5 s, and a message prompts user to reset paper(کپی ایران ) • Tray lift motor defective or connector disconnected • Lift sensor defective or disconnected • Pick-up solenoid defective or disconnected • Paper end sensor defective515 Tandem rear fence motor errorOne of the conditions is detected: • The return sensor does not switch on within 10 sec(کپی ایران ) after the rear fence motor switches on(کپی ایران ) • The HP sensor does not switch on 10 sec(کپی ایران ) after the rear fence motor switches on(کپی ایران ) • The HP sensor and return sensor switch on at the same time(کپی ایران ) • Rear fence motor defective or poor connection • Paper or other obstacle interfering with operation of the sensors • Paper or other obstacle trapped between tray and motor • Motor mechanical overload due to obstruction • Return sensor or HP sensor defective or dirty Note (B246) • This problem will not issue the SC code on the operation panel(کپی ایران ) • The machine will prompt the operator to reset tray by opening and closing it(کپی ایران ) • If the problem persists, the machine will display again and the tray cannot be used(کپی ایران )520 Duplex jogger motor error 1When the jogger fence moves to the home position, the jogger HP sensor does not turn on even if the jogger fence motor has moved the jogger fence 153(کپی ایران )5 mm • Paper or other obstacle has jammed mechanism • Sensor connector disconnected or defective • Sensor defective521 Duplex jogger motor error 2When the jogger fence moves from the home position, the jogger fence HP sensor does not turn off even if the jogger motor has moved the jogger fence 153(کپی ایران )5 mm(کپی ایران ) • Paper or other obstacle has jammed mechanism • Sensor connector disconnected or defective • Sensor defective531 Fusing exit motor errorThe PLL lock signal was low for 2 seconds during motor operation(کپی ایران ) • Motor lock caused by physical overload• Motor drive PCB defective541 Fusing thermistor openThe fusing temperature detected by the center thermistor was below 0°C for 7 sec(کپی ایران ) • Thermistor open• Thermistor connector defective• Thermistor damaged, or out of position• Fusing temperature –15% less than the standard input voltage542 Fusing temperature warm-up errorOne of the following occurred: • After power on, or after closing the front door, the hot roller does not reach the 100°C control temperature within 25 s(کپی ایران ) • 5 sec(کپی ایران ) after temperature rise started, temperature remained below 21°C after 5 samplings(کپی ایران ) • Fusing unit did not attain reload temperature within 48 sec(کپی ایران ) of the start of fusing temperature control(کپی ایران ) • Fusing lamp disconnected• Thermistor warped, out of position• Thermostat not operating543 Fusing lamp overheat error 1 (software)Central thermistor detected a temperature of 240°C at the center of the hot roller(کپی ایران ) Fusing temperature control software error • PSU defective• IOB defective• BICU defective544 Fusing lamp overheat error 1 (hardware)The central thermistor or an end thermistor detected a temperature of 250°C on the hot roller(کپی ایران ) • PSU defective• IOB defective• BICU defective545 Fusing lamp overheat error 2After hot roller reaches warmup temperature, the fusing lamps remained on at full capacity for 11 samplings (1(کپی ایران )8 sec(کپی ایران ) duration) while the hot roller was not rotating(کپی ایران ) • Thermistor damaged, or out of position• Fusing lamp disconnected547 Zero cross signal malfunctionOne of the following conditions is detected 10 times: • When the main switch is on, the frequency measured by the number of zero cross signals for 500 ms is larger than 66Hz or smaller than 45 Hz(کپی ایران ) • The interval between one zero cross signal and the next is 7(کپی ایران )5 ms or shorter 3 times consecutively for 500 ms(کپی ایران ) • Noise on the ac power line550 Fusing Web EndWeb end detected 5 times within 500 ms and web motor continues to rotate 40 s(کپی ایران ) If web end is detected for another 500 ms, then the SC is logged(کپی ایران ) • Web end (requires replacement) • Web end sensor defective Note: After replacing the web with a new one, reset SP1902 001 to “0” to release SC550(کپی ایران )551 Fusing thermistor error 1The end thermistor (contact type) was less than 0C (32F) for more than 7 seconds(کپی ایران ) • Thermistor disconnected • Thermistor connector defective552 Fusing thermistor error 2The end thermistor (contact type) could not detect: • 100°C 25 seconds after the start of the warmup cycle(کپی ایران ) • A change in temperature more than than 16 degrees for 5 seconds(کپی ایران ) • The reload temperature with 56 seconds after the start of the fusing temperature control cycle(کپی ایران ) • Fusing lamp disconnected• Thermistor bent, damaged• Thermistor position incorrect553 Fusing thermistor error 3The end thermistor (contact type) was at 240°C (464°F) for more than 1 second(کپی ایران ) The temperature is read 10 times every sec(کپی ایران ) (at 0(کپی ایران )1 sec(کپی ایران ) intervals)(کپی ایران ) • PSU defective• IOB control board defective• BICU control board defective555 Fusing lamp errorAfter the start of the warmup cycle, a fusing lamp was at full power for 1(کپی ایران )8 seconds but the hot roller did not turn(کپی ایران ) • Thermistor bent, out of position• Fusing lamp disconnected• Circuit breaker opened557 Zero cross signal errorHigh frequency noise was detected on the power line(کپی ایران ) • No action required(کپی ایران ) The SC code is logged and the operation of the machine is not affected(کپی ایران )559 Fusing jam: 3 countsAt the fusing exit sensor the paper was detected late for three pulse counts (lag error), and SP1159 was on(کپی ایران ) This SC only occurs if SP1159 is on, and a jam occurred in the fusing unit for three consecutive sheets of paper(کپی ایران ) Remove the paper that is jammed in the fusing unit(کپی ایران ) Then make sure that the fusing unit is clean and has no obstacles in the paper feed path(کپی ایران )569 Fusing pressure release motor errorDuring copying, the HP sensor could not detect the actuator, tried again 3 times and could not detect(کپی ایران ) • Motor lock because of too much load • Motor driver defective • HP sensor defective, disconnected, connector defective, harness damaged590 Toner collection motor errorThe toner collection motor sensor output does not change for 3 seconds while the toner collection motor is on(کپی ایران ) • Motor lock due to obstruction • Motor driver board defective • Motor connection loose, defective • Toner collection motor sensor disconnected, sensor defective • Rotational transmission shaft (o6 x 30) missing599 1-bin Exit Motor Error (Japan Only)The transport lock sensor output does not change within 300 ms after the motor switches on(کپی ایران ) • Motor overload • Motor driver defective610 BICU – ADF communication/timeout abnormalAfter 1 data frame is sent to the ADF, an ACK signal is not received within 100 ms, and is not received after 3 retries(کپی ایران ) • Serial line connection unstable • External noise on the line611 BICU – ADF communication/break reception abnormalDuring communication a break (Low) signal was received from the ADF(کپی ایران ) • Serial line connection unstable • Harness disconnected or defective612 BICU – ADF communication/command abnormalA command that cannot be executed was sent from the main machine to the ADF(کپی ایران ) • A software error, result of an abnormal procedure(کپی ایران )620 BICU – ADF communication/timeout errorAfter 1 data frame is sent to the finisher MBX, an ACK signal is not received within 100 ms, and is not received after 3 retries(کپی ایران ) • Serial line connection unstable• External noise on the line621 BICU – Finisher communication/break errorDuring communication with the finisher MBX, the BICU received a break (Low) signal from the finisher(کپی ایران ) • Serial line connection unstable• External noise on the line623 BICU – Tray 1~4 communication/timeout errorAfter 1 data frame is sent to the trays, an ACK signal is not received within 100 ms, and is not received after 3 retries(کپی ایران ) • Serial line connection unstable• External noise on the line624 BICU – Tray 1~4 communication/break reception errorDuring communication with the finisher trays, the BICU received a break (Low) signal(کپی ایران ) • Serial line connection unstable• External noise on the line626 BICU – LCT communication/timeout errorAfter 1 data frame is sent to the LCT, an ACK signal is not received within 100 ms, and is not received after 3 retries(کپی ایران ) • Serial line connection unstable• External noise on the line627 BICU – LCT communication/break reception errorDuring communication with the LCT, the BICU received a break (Low) signal(کپی ایران ) • Serial line connection unstable• External noise on the line650 NRS Modem Communication ErrorOne of the following factors could be the cause of this error: • In the User Tools, check the settings for the dial-up user name and dial up password(کپی ایران ) • Modem has been disconnected(کپی ایران ) • Modem board disconnected Check the following for a machine that is using Cumin (NRS modem): • An error was returned during the dialup connection • A network was detected at startup • At startup the machine detected that the NIB was disabled, or did not detect a modem board651 Illegal Remote Service Dial-upAn expected error occurred when Cumin-M dialed up the NRS Center • Software bug• No action is required because only the count is logged670 Engine startup errorThe machine engine, controlled by the BICU (Base Image Control Unit), was operating incorrectly when the machine was switched on or returned to normal operation from the energy save mode(کپی ایران ) • Check the connections between BICU and controller• BICU defective• Controller board defective• PSU defective672 Controller startup error• After power on, the line between the controller and the operation panel did not open for normal operation(کپی ایران ) • After normal startup, communication with the controller stopped(کپی ایران ) • Controller stalled• Controller installed incorrectly• Controller board defective• Operation panel harness disconnected or defective700 ADF original pick-up error 1Pick-up roller HP sensor signal does not change after the pick-up motor has turned on(کپی ایران ) • Pick-up roller HP sensor defective• Pick-up motor defective• Timing belt slipping, out of position• ADF main board defective701 ADF bottom plate motor error• Bottom plate position sensor does not detect the plate after the bottom plate lift motor switches on to lift the plate(کپی ایران ) • Bottom plate HP sensor does not detect the plate after the bottom plate motor reverses to lower the plate(کپی ایران ) • Bottom plate position sensor defective• Bottom plate HP sensor defective• Bottom plate motor defective• ADF main board defective720 Finisher transport motor errorThe encoder pulse of the finisher transport motor does not change state (high/low) within 600 ms and does not change after 2 retries(کپی ایران ) • Finisher transport motor defective• Transport motor harness disconnected, or defective• Finisher main board defective721 Finisher jogger motor error• The finisher jogger HP sensor remains de-activated for more 1,000 pulses when returning to home position(کپی ایران ) • The finisher jogger HP sensor remains activated for more than 1,000 pulses when moving away from home position • Jogger HP sensor defective• Jogger mechanism overload• Jogger motor defective (not rotating)• Finisher main board defective• Harness disconnected or defective723 Feed-Out Belt Motor (B478)The pawl of the feed-out belt did not return to the home position during the prescribed time after 2 attempts to detect • Stack feed-out belt HP sensor loose, broken, defective• Feed-out belt motor defective• Finisher control board defective724 Finisher staple hammer motor error (B478)The staple hammer motor did not return to the home position within the prescribed time (340 ms)(کپی ایران ) • Staple hammer HP sensor loose, broken, defective• Electrical overload on the stapler drive PCB elect• Staple hammer motor defective• Finisher main board defective725 Finisher stack feed-out motor error B140The stack feed-out belt HP sensor does not activate within the prescribed number of pulses after the stack feed-out motor turns on and does not activate after 2 retries(کپی ایران ) • Stack feed-out HP sensor defective• Harness disconnected or defective• Stack feed-out motor defective• Finisher main board defective• Motor overload725 Exit guide motor B246The status of the exit guide sensor did not change at the prescribed time during operation of the exit guide(کپی ایران ) • Exit guide open sensor loose, broken, defective(کپی ایران )• Exit guide motor defective• Finisher main board defective726 Finisher upper tray lift motor error B140The paper height sensor does not activate within the prescribed time after the upper tray lift motor turns on, or the sensor remains on after the motor reverses to lower the tray(کپی ایران ) • Upper tray paper height sensor defective• Sensor harness disconnected, defective• Tray lift motor defective• Finisher main board defective• Tray lift motor overload726 Front shift jogger motor error (B703) B246The sides fences do not retract within the prescribed time after the shift jogger motor switches on(کپی ایران ) The 1st detection failure issues a jam error, and the 2nd failure issues this SC code(کپی ایران ) • Shift jogger motor disconnected, defective• Shift jogger motor overloaded due to obstruction• Shift jogger HP sensor disconnected, defective727 Finisher stapler rotation motor error B140The stapler motor switches on but the motor does not return to the home position within the prescribed number of pulses(کپی ایران ) After 2 counts, the SC is logged as a jam(کپی ایران ) • Stapler rotation motor defective• Poor stapler rotation motor connection• Stapler rotation sensor defective• Finisher main board defective• Rotation motor overload727 Rear shift jogger motor (B703) B246The side fences do not retract within the prescribed time after the shift jogger motor switches on(کپی ایران ) The 1st detection failure issues a jam error, and the 2nd failure issues this SC code(کپی ایران ) • Motor harness disconnected, loose, defective• Motor defective• Motor overload• HP defective728 Shift jogger retraction motor error (B703) B246The side fences do not retract within the prescribed time after the retraction motor switches on(کپی ایران ) The 1st detection failure issues a jam error, and the 2nd failure issues this SC code(کپی ایران ) • Motor harness disconnected, loose, defective• Motor defective• Motor overload• HP defective729 Finisher punch motor errorThe punch HP sensor does not activate within the prescribed time after the punch motor turns on(کپی ایران ) • Punch HP sensor defective• Sensor harness disconnected, defective• Punch motor defective• Finisher main board defective• Poor punch motor overload730 Finisher stapler movement motor error B140The stapler HP sensor does activate within the prescribed time after the stapler motor turns on and moves the stapler away from home position(کپی ایران ) After 2 counts, the SC is logged as a jam(کپی ایران ) • Stapler HP sensor defective• Sensor harness disconnected, defective• Stapler movement motor defective• Finisher main board defective• Stapler movement motor overload730 Finisher Tray 1 shift motor error B246The shift roller HP sensor of the upper tray does not activate within the prescribed time after the shift tray starts to move toward or away from the home position(کپی ایران ) The 1st detection failure issues a jam error, and the 2nd failure issues this SC code • Shift tray HP sensor of the upper tray disconnected, defective• Shift tray motor of the upper tray is disconnected, defective• Shift tray motor of the upper tray overloaded due to obstruction732 Finisher shift roller motor errorThe shift roller HP sensor does not activate within the prescribed time after the shift roller motor turns on(کپی ایران ) After 2 counts, the SC is logged as a jam(کپی ایران ) • Shift roller HP sensor defective• Sensor harness disconnected, defective• Shift roller motor defective• Finisher main board defective• Shift roller motor overload733 Finisher lower tray lift motor errorAfter the lift motor switches on to lift the tray, paper height sensor 2 does not detect the top of the paper stack, or after the motor reverses to lower the stack the top of the stack remains detected (the status of paper height sensor 1 does not change)(کپی ایران ) After 2 counts, the SC is logged as a jam(کپی ایران ) • Paper height sensor 1 or 2 defective• Sensor harness disconnected, defective• Tray lift motor defective• Finisher main board defective• Tray lift motor overload735 Finisher pre-stack motor error• The pre-stack motor starts but does not return to the home position within 400 pulses(کپی ایران ) After 2 counts, the SC is logged as a jam(کپی ایران ) • Motor does not return to the home position within 280 pulses immediately before or after prestacking(کپی ایران ) After 2 counts, the SC is logged as a jam(کپی ایران ) • Jogger HP sensor defective• Sensor harnesses disconnected, defective• Pre-stack motor defective• Finisher main board defective• Pre-stack motor overload736 Finisher paper exit guide plate motor errorThe paper exit guide plate motor starts but the paper exit guide plate HP sensor does not activate within 750 ms(کپی ایران ) After 2 counts, the SC is logged as a jam • Guide plate HP sensor defective• Sensor harness disconnected, defective• Paper exit guide plate motor defective• Finisher main board defective• Guide plate motor overload737 Trimmed staple waste hopper fullThe hopper that holds the waste from staple trimming is full(کپی ایران ) • Staple waste hopper full• Staple waste sensor defective738 Finisher pressure plate motor errorThe pressure plate motor switches on but does not return to the home position within the prescribed time after 2 counts • HP sensor defective• Harness disconnected, defective• Motor defective• Finisher main board defective• Motor overload739 Finisher folder plate motor errorThe folder plate motor turns on but the plate does not return to the home position within the prescribed time for 2 counts • Plate HP sensor defective• Harness disconnected, defective• Folder plate motor defective• Finisher main board defective• Folder plate motor overload740 Finisher front saddle-stitch stapler motor error B140Saddle-stitch stapler motor fails to operate within 450 ms within 2 counts(کپی ایران )(کپی ایران ) • HP sensor defective• Harness disconnected, defective• Stapler motor defective• Finisher main board defective• Stapler motor overload740 Finisher corner stapler motor error B246The stapler motor does not switch off within the prescribed time after operating(کپی ایران ) The 1st detection failure issues a jam error, and the 2nd failure issues this SC code(کپی ایران ) • Staple jam • Number of sheets in the stack exceeds the limit for stapling • Stapler motor disconnected, defective741 Finisher rear saddle-stitch stapler motor error B140Saddle-stitch stapler motor fails to operate within 450 ms within 2 counts(کپی ایران )(کپی ایران ) • HP sensor defective• Harness disconnected, defective• Stapler motor defective• Finisher main board defective• Stapler motor overload741 Finisher corner stapler rotation motor error B246The stapler does not return to its home position within the specified time after stapling(کپی ایران ) The 1st detection failure issues a jam error, and the 2nd failure issues this SC code(کپی ایران ) • Stapler rotation motor disconnected, defective• Stapler rotation motor overloaded due to obstruction• Stapler rotation HP sensor disconnected, defective742 Finisher jogger side fence motor error B140The jogger motor turns on but the side fences to not return to the home position within 340 pulses for 2 counts(کپی ایران ) • HP sensors defective• Harness disconnected, defective• Motor defective• Finisher main board defective• Motor overload762 Finisher pressure plate motor errorPressure plate motor operating but the plate is not detected at the home position within the specified time(کپی ایران ) The 1st detection failure issues a jam error, and the 2nd failure issues this SC code(کپی ایران ) • Pressure plate HP sensor disconnected, defective• Pressure plate motor disconnected, defective • Pressure plate motor overloaded due to obstruction763 Punch movement motor errorOccurs during operation of the punch unit(کپی ایران ) The 1st detection failure issues a jam error, and the 2nd failure issues this SC code • Motor harness disconnected, loose, defective• Motor defective764 Paper position sensor slide motor errorOccurs during operation of the punch unit(کپی ایران ) The 1st detection failure issues a jam error, and the 2nd failure issues this SC code(کپی ایران ) • Motor harness disconnected, loose, defective• Motor defective765 Folding unit bottom fence lift motorThe 1st detection failure issues a jam error, and the 2nd failure issues this SC code • Motor harness disconnected, loose, defective• Motor defective766 Clamp roller retraction motor errorThe 1st detection failure issues a jam error, and the 2nd failure issues this SC code • Motor harness disconnected, loose, defective• Motor defective767 Stack junction gate motor errorOccurs during operation of the punch unit(کپی ایران ) The 1st detection failure issues a jam error, and the 2nd failure issues this SC code(کپی ایران ) • Motor harness disconnected, loose, defective• Motor overload• Motor defective770 Cover interposer tray bottom plate motor error• After the motor starts to raise the bottom plate, the bottom plate position sensor does not detect the plate at the specified time (3 s)(کپی ایران ) • After the motor starts to lower the bottom plate, the bottom plate HP sensor does not detect the bottom plate • Bottom plate position sensor, disconnected, defective• Bottom plate HP sensor disconnected, defective780 Z-Fold feed motor errorThe feed motor does not attain the prescribed speed within the specified time(کپی ایران ) • Feed motor disconnected, defective• Feed motor overloaded due to obstruction• Feed motor lock781 Z-Fold lower stopper motorThe lower stopper motor does not attain the prescribed speed within the specified time(کپی ایران ) • Lower stopper motor disconnected, defective• Lower stopper motor overloaded due to obstruction• Lower stopper HP sensor disconnected, defec782 Z-Fold upper stopper motorThe upper stopper was not detected at the home position after the motor remained on long enough to move it 128(کپی ایران )7 mm(کپی ایران ) • Upper stopper motor disconnected, defective• Upper stopper motor overloaded due to obstruction• Upper stopper HP sensor disconnected, defective784 Z-fold timing unit fold timing sensor adjustment errorThe A/D (Digital/Analog) input value did not change even after the D/A (Digital/Analog) output value changed(کپی ایران ) • Fold timing sensor connector loose, broken, defective• Fold timing sensor defective• Fold timing sensor, mylar covered with paper dust• Mylar disconnected785 Z-fold leading edge sensor adjustment errorThe A/D input value did not change even after the D/A output value changed • Leading edge sensor connector loose, broken, defective• Leading edge sensor defective• Leading edge sensor, mylar covered with paper dust• Mylar disconnected786 Z-fold EEPROM errorThe write operation to the Z-folding EEPROM failed after 2 attempts • EEPROM defective790 Finisher staple trimming hopper fullThe staple waste hopper is full of cut staples • If the hopper is full, empty the hopper• If the hopper is not full, the hopper full sensor is disconnected, defective817 Monitor ErrorThis is a file detection and electronic file signature check error when the boot loader attempts to read the selfdiagnostic module, system kernel, or root system files from the OS Flash ROM, or the items on the SD card in the controller slot are false or corrupted(کپی ایران ) • OS Flash ROM data defective; change the controller firmware • SD card data defective; use another SD card818 Watchdog errorWhile the system program is running, a bus hold or interrupt program goes into an endless loop, preventing any other programs from executing(کپی ایران ) • System program defective; switch off/on, or change the controller firmware if the problem cannot be solved• Controller board defective• Controller option malfunction819 Fatal kernel errorDue to a control error, a RAM overflow occurred during system processing(کپی ایران ) One of the following messages was displayed on the operation panel(کپی ایران ) • System program defective• Controller board defective• Optional board defective• Replace controller firmware821 Self-diagnostic error 2: ASICThe ASIC provides the central point for the control of bus arbitration for CPU access, for option bus and SDRAM access, for SDRAM refresh, and for management of the internal bus gate(کپی ایران ) 822 Self-diagnostic error 3: HDD 824 Self-diagnostic error 4: NVRAMNVRAM device does not exist, NVRAM device is damaged, NVRAM socket damaged • NVRAM defective• Controller board defective• NVRAM backup battery exhausted• NVRAM socket damaged826 Self-diagnostic error 6: NVRAM (option NVRAM) 828 Self-diagnostic error 7: ROM• Measuring the CRC for the boot monitor and operating system program results in an error(کپی ایران ) • A check of the CRC value for ROMFS of the entire ROM area results in an error • Software defective• Controller board defective• ROM defective833 Self-diagnostic error 8: Engine I/F ASIC 834 Self-diagnostic error 9: Optional Memory RAM DIMM 850 Net I/F error• Duplicate IP addresses(کپی ایران ) • Illegal IP address(کپی ایران ) • Driver unstable and cannot be used on the network(کپی ایران ) • IP address setting incorrect• NIB (PHY) board defective• Controller board defective851 IEEE 1394 I/F errorDriver setting incorrect and cannot be used by the 1394 I/F(کپی ایران ) • NIB (PHY), LINK module defective; change the Interface Board • Controller board defective853 Wireless LAN Error 1During machine start-up, the machine can get access to the board that holds the wireless LAN, but not to the wireless LAN card (802(کپی ایران )11b or Bluetooth)(کپی ایران ) • Wireless LAN card missing (was removed)854 Wireless LAN Error 2During machine operation, the machine can get access to the board that holds the wireless LAN, but not to the wireless LAN card (802(کپی ایران )11b or Bluetooth)(کپی ایران ) • Wireless LAN card missing (was removed)855 Wireless LAN error 3An error was detected on the wireless LAN card (802(کپی ایران )11b or Bluetooth)(کپی ایران ) • Wireless LAN card defective• Wireless LAN card connection incorrect856 Wireless LAN error 4An error was detected on the wireless LAN card (802(کپی ایران )11b or Bluetooth)(کپی ایران ) • Wireless LAN card defective• PCI connector (to the mother board) loose857 USB I/F ErrorThe USB driver is not stable and caused an error(کپی ایران ) • Bad USB card connection• Replace the controller board860 HDD startup error at main power on• HDD is connected but a driver error is detected(کپی ایران ) • The driver does not respond with the status of the HDD within 30 s(کپی ایران ) • HDD is not initialized• Level data is corrupted• HDD is defective861 HDD re-try failureAt power on with the HDD detected, power supply to the HDD is interrupted, after the HDD is awakened from the sleep mode, the HDD is not ready within 30 s(کپی ایران ) • Harness between HDD and board disconnected, defective• HDD power connector disconnected• HDD defective• Controller board defective863 HDD data read failureThe data written to the HDD cannot be read normally, due to bad sectors generated during operation • HDD defective Note: If the bad sectors are generated at the image partition, the bad sector information is written to NVRAM, and the next time the HDD is accessed, these bad sectors will not be accessed for read/write operation(کپی ایران )864 HDD data CRC errorDuring HDD operation, the HDD cannot respond to an CRC error query(کپی ایران ) Data transfer did not execute normally while data was being written to the HDD(کپی ایران ) • HDD defective865 HDD access errorHDD responded to an error during operation for a condition other than those for SC863, 864(کپی ایران ) • HDD defective866 SC card error 1: ConfirmationThe machine detects an electronic license error in the application on the SD card in the controller slot immediately after the machine is turned on(کپی ایران ) The program on the SD card contains electronic confirmation license data(کپی ایران ) If the program does not contain this license data, or if the result of the check shows that the license data in the program on the SD card is incorrect, then the checked program cannot execute and this SC code is displayed(کپی ایران ) • Program missing from the SD card• Download the correct program for the machine to the SD card867 SD card error 2: SD card removedThe SD card in the boot slot when the machine was turned on was removed while the machine was on(کپی ایران ) • Insert the SD card, then turn the machine off and on(کپی ایران )868 SD card error 3: SC card accessAn error occurred while an SD card was used(کپی ایران ) • SD card not inserted correctly • SD card defective • Controller board defective Note: If you want to try to reformat the SC card, use SD Formatter Ver 1(کپی ایران )1870 Address book data errorAddress book data on the hard disk was detected as abnormal when it was accessed from either the operation panel or the network(کپی ایران ) The address book data cannot be read from the HDD or SD card where it is stored, or the data read from the media is defective(کپی ایران ) • Software defective(کپی ایران ) Turn the machine off/on(کپی ایران ) If this is not the solution for the problem, then replace the controller firmware(کپی ایران ) • HDD defective(کپی ایران )873 HDD mail send data errorAn error was detected on the HDD immediately after the machine was turned on, or power was turned off while the machine used the HDD(کپی ایران ) • Do SP5832-007 (Format HDD – Mail TX Data) to initialize the HDD(کپی ایران ) • Replace the HDD874 Delete All error 1: HDDA data error was detected for the HDD/NVRAM after the Delete All option was used(کپی ایران ) Note: The source of this error is the Data Overwrite Security Unit B660 running from an SD card(کپی ایران ) • Turn the main switch off/on and try the operation again(کپی ایران ) • Install the Data Overwrite Security Unit again(کپی ایران ) For more, see section “1(کپی ایران ) Installation”(کپی ایران ) • HDD defective875 Delete All error 2: Data areaAn error occurred while the machine deleted data from the HDD(کپی ایران ) Note: The source of this error is the Data Overwrite Security Unit B660 running from an SD card(کپی ایران ) • Turn the main switch off/on and try the operation again(کپی ایران )880 File Format Converter (MLB) errorA request to get access to the MLB was not answered within the specified time(کپی ایران ) • MLB defective, replace the MLB900 Electrical total counter errorThe total counter contains something that is not a number(کپی ایران ) • NVRAM incorrect type• NVRAM defective• NVRAM data scrambled• Unexpected error from external source901 Mechanical total counter errorThe mechanical counter is not connected(کپی ایران ) • Mechanical total counter defective• Mechanical total counter connector not connected910 (کپی ایران )(کپی ایران )(کپی ایران ) 914 External Controller ErrorThe external controller alerted the machine about an error(کپی ایران ) • Please refer to the instructions for the external controller(کپی ایران )919 External Controller Error 6While EAC (External Application Converter), the conversion module, was operating normally, the receipt of a power line interrupt signal from the FLUTE serial driver was detected, or BREAK signal from the other station was detected(کپی ایران ) • Power outage at the EFI controller• EFI controller was rebooted• Connection to EFI controller loo920 Printer error 1An internal application error was detected and operation cannot continue(کپی ایران ) • Software defective; turn the machine off/on, or change the controller firmware• Insufficient memory921 Printer error 2When the application started, the necessary font was not on the SD card(کپی ایران ) • Font not on the SC card925 NetFile Function Error• The NetFile file management on the HDD cannot be used, or a NetFile management file is corrupted and operation cannot continue(کپی ایران ) • The HDDs are defective and they cannot be debugged or partitioned, so the Scan Router functions (delivery of received faxes, document capture, etc(کپی ایران )), Fabric services, and other network functions cannot be used(کپی ایران )( HDD status codes displayed on the debug console are described below(کپی ایران )) • HDD defective • Power supply to machine cut occurred while writing data to HDD • Software error • Please refer to the detailed descriptions below for recovery procedures(کپی ایران )953 Scanner image setting errorThe settings required for image processing using the scanner are not sent from the IPU(کپی ایران ) • Software defective954 Printer image setting errorThe settings required for image processing using the printer controller are not sent from the IPU(کپی ایران ) • Software defective955 Memory setting errorThe settings that are required for image processing using the memory are not sent from the IPU(کپی ایران ) • Software defective964 Printer ready errorThe print ready signal is not generated for more than 17 seconds after the IPU received the print start signal(کپی ایران ) • Software defective984 Print image data transfer errorAfter a data transfer begins from the controller to the engine via the PCI bus, the transfer does not end within 15 s(کپی ایران ) • Controller (SIMAC) board defective• BICU defective• BICU – controller disconnected985 Scanned image data transmission errorAfter a data transfer begins from the engine to the controller via the PCI bus, the transfer does not end within 3 s(کپی ایران ) • Controller (SIMAC) board defective• BICU defective• BICU – controller disconnected986 Software error 1The write parameter received by the write module at the beginning of the setting table is NULL • Controller (SIMAC) board defective• BICU defective• BICU – controller disconnected990 Software error 2The software performs an unexpected function and the program cannot continue(کپی ایران ) • Software defective, re-boot991 Software error 3The software performs an unexpected function and the program cannot continue(کپی ایران ) However, unlike SC990, recovery processing allows the program to continue(کپی ایران ) Software defective, re-boot992 Software error 4: UndefinedAn error not controlled by the system occurred (the error does not come under any other SC code)(کپی ایران ) • Software defective• Turn the machine power off and on(کپی ایران ) The machine cannot be used until this error is cleared(کپی ایران )994 Operation Panel Management Records ExceededAn error occurred because the number of records exceeded the limit for images managed in the service layer of the firmware(کپی ایران ) This can occur if there if there are too many application screens open on the operation panel(کپی ایران ) • No action required because this SC does not interfere with operation of the machine997 Cannot select application functionAn application does not start after the user pushed the correct key on the operation panel(کپی ایران ) • Software bug• A RAM or DIMM option necessary for the application is not installed or not installed correctly(کپی ایران )998 Application cannot startRegister processing does not operate for an application within 60 s after the machine power is turned on(کپی ایران ) No applications not start correctly, and all end abnormally(کپی ایران ) • Software bug • A RAM or DIMM option necessary for the application is not installed or not installed correctly
